(First Khronicle in the Series)Nihaal and Sanjana...
He was nervous and he was surprised he was feeling that way.
"She doesn't even know me. I shouldn't feel these jitters" He kept saying to himself though he picked the best shirt he had in his closet. Wore it along with his faded jeans. Then clean shoes and took off for his favorite class that semester with a single book in his hand.
Faculty Division I was a 5 min walk from his dorm. That was where his class was held. During that walk all that happened during the last month of summer vacation came back to him. The best part mostly.
He had become email pals with a girl from his batch. She did not know it was him. He had been introduced to her by a mutual friend(Nitin) through emails but as someone else.
He had first seen her during their first week of college. It was Dr.P.C.Pande's Mechanics of Optics class and everyone had come in early to reserve seats for the common hour. As he walking into the class he saw her start to come out of the class after reserving a seat by placing her book on one of the benches. They were other students in the class waiting for the crowd to fill in. As he walked past the bench she had reserved he casually noticed her name on her book.
After that he had seen her many times in different classes and at various places on campus. He just knew her name and her major.
Two years had gone by. During an evening chat with Nitin, a friend of two years her name came up during the conversation. And it had all started then. Nitin looking at it as prank. He looking at it as he-didn't-know-what-it-is-going-to-be.
And now here he is, email pal for over a month. Still hadn't told her the truth. Back from vacation. She still thinking she is mailing to a new friend studying at a local college in her hometown.
He felt no guilt. He knew it would be soon that he would tell her about it all and they would be normal friends. His were good intentions.
The excitement came back. He would be seeing her for the first time this semester. It felt different. Should it? He wasn't sure what to make of it. He knew she took that class too. It was the only common class they had that semester. And this was the one he planned on attending regularly.
It was one of those rare times after his first month of college that he landed up this early for a class. He went in. Did not take the first seat. No point in trying to look back over your shoulder. He took the second to last bench in the second row. He sat down, checked if he could cover the whole class without drawing undue attention and then he waited. He waited for her to show up.
